Ms. Heidi Tomek-Sackreiter is
currently an instructor of elementary education at Northern
State University. She has been employed at NSU for over three
years. In addition to her teaching responsibilities, she also
advises education majors, supervises student teachers, assists
with the electronic portfolio project, and serves on various
committees. Ms. Tomek-Sackreiter is also pursuing a Doctorate
in Curriculum and Instruction from the University of South
Dakota in Vermillion.
Prior to her role as an
instructor, Ms. Tomek-Sackreiter taught sixth grade and
substitute taught in various elementary and middle schools in
Aberdeen. She also worked as a private tutor for young children
in the areas of math and reading. In 2001, she earned a Master
of Science in Education from Northern State University. While
working on her master's, she served the university as a graduate
assistant in the School of Education.
